  • Glamorous Movie Stars of the Eighties Paper Dolls

    Tom Tierney

    Paperback (Dover Publications, May 1, 2002)
    Hollywood's leading ladies of the 1980s appeared in a kaleidoscopic variety of films, from lighthearted romps to stark drama. This colorful paper doll collection showcases eight of the decade's most prominent actresses, each with four costumes that run the fashion gamut — from Geena Davis's down-to-earth denim in Thelma and Louise to Jessica Lange's chic apparel in Frances.In a more fanciful vein, Daryl Hannah appears as the mermaid in Splash and Cher wears similar attire from Mermaids. Glenn Close and Michelle Pfeiffer wear French Rococo gowns in Dangerous Liaisons, Dolly Parton sports a cowgirl ensemble from Nine to Five, and Bette Midler dazzles in full-tilt psychedelic regalia from The Rose. The complete collection includes:Cher: Moonstruck; Silkwood; The Witches of Eastwick; MermaidsGeena Davis: Beetlejuice; Thelma and Louise; The Fly; The Accidental TouristGlenn Close: Dangerous Liaisons; Fatal Attraction; The Big Chill; The NaturalMichelle Pfeiffer: Batman Returns; Ladyhawke; The Fabulous Baker Boys; Dangerous LiaisonsDolly Parton: Nine to Five; Straight Talk; The Best Little Whorehouse in Texas; Steel MagnoliasDaryl Hannah: The Clan of the Cave Bear; Blade Runner; Steel Magnolias; SplashJessica Lange: Frances; Tootsie; Sweet Dreams; The Postman Always Rings TwiceBette Midler: The Rose; Ruthless People; Outrageous Fortune; Jinxed!Includes 16 plates featuring 8 dolls and 32 costumes, plus assorted accessories.
